FreshBite is a modern and fully responsive e-commerce website template built with Next.js and Tailwind CSS, designed for online grocery stores, organic food shops, and fresh product marketplaces. The design focuses on clean layouts, smooth navigation, and a user-friendly shopping experience that makes browsing and purchasing simple across all devices.
Installation & Setup
- npm install
- npm run dev
Additional Plugins & Packages
If you face any errors or missing modules, you may need to install extra libraries:
- npm install remixicon
- npm install bootstrap-icons
- npm install @iconify/react
- npm install swiper
- npm install react-toastify
- npm install aos
- npm install yet-another-react-lightbox
What’s Included
- Complete Next.js source code
- Tailwind CSS styling system
- Fully responsive design for mobile, tablet, and desktop
- Pre-designed shop and product pages
- Reusable UI components
- Organized and developer-friendly code structure
- Easy customization for branding and store content
- Google Fonts integration for clean typography
- Icon support for modern UI elements
Tech Stack Used
- Next.js – High-performance React framework with SEO-friendly structure
- Tailwind CSS – Utility-first styling for modern and responsive layouts
- TypeScript – Type-safe development for better scalability and maintenance
- Swiper.js – Touch-enabled sliders and product carousels
- Bootstrap Icons – Clean and consistent icon set
- React Icons / Iconify – Extended icon support for flexible UI design
- Google Fonts – Professional and web-optimized typography
- React Toastify – Elegant toast notifications for user interactions
- React Lightbox – Image preview functionality for product galleries
- AOS (Animate On Scroll) – Smooth scroll-based animation effects
Pages Included
- Home – Hero banner, featured products, categories, trending items, and special offers
- Shop – Product listing with filters, sorting options, and multiple grid layouts
- Product Details – Image gallery, descriptions, pricing, reviews, and related products
- Cart – Easy cart management with quantity controls and price updates
- Wishlist – Save favorite products for later with quick-access UI
- Checkout – Order summary, shipping address, and payment form
- Blog – Fashion tips, news, styling guides, and brand updates
- Blog Details – Full blog post view with images and content formatting
- About – Brand story, vision, mission, and background details
- FAQ – Common questions with clean accordion-style answers
- Contact – Contact form, support details, location, and social links
- 404 Page – Custom page for missing or broken links
Key Features
- Modern and clean grocery e-commerce design
- Fully responsive shopping experience
- Fast performance with Next.js optimization
- Easy product layout customization
- Reusable and scalable components
- Smooth UI interactions and transitions
- Organized codebase for developers
- Ideal for food, grocery, and organic product stores
Ideal For
- Online grocery stores
- Organic and fresh food sellers
- Farmers’ market shops
- Healthy food brands
- Local food delivery startups
FreshBite combines modern design, fast performance, and flexible customization to help you launch a professional online food store with a smooth and engaging shopping experience.







Reviews
Clear filtersThere are no reviews yet.